Abstract

The utility model discloses an anesthesia auxiliary device for livestock and veterinary surgery, which belongs to the technical field of livestock and veterinary surgery equipment, and comprises a bottom plate, wherein four corners of the top of the bottom plate are fixedly connected with fixed sleeves, a cross beam is connected between two adjacent fixed sleeves in a sliding manner, lifting assemblies are arranged at the peripheries of two ends of the cross beam, the two movable rods can be used for enabling the corresponding arc-shaped supporting plates to be mutually close and supporting and fixing the bottoms and two sides of the abdomen of livestock by utilizing the adjusting assemblies, the back of the corresponding arc-shaped supporting plates is auxiliary fixed by the aid of the auxiliary pressing mechanism, the overall stability and the safety of the livestock are improved, the anesthesia work efficiency is prevented from being influenced by the movement of the livestock, and meanwhile, the anesthesia auxiliary device can be rapidly adjusted by the body of the livestock under the action of the lifting assemblies so as to improve the applicability of the livestock.

Detailed Description

Referring to fig. 4, the lifting assembly 4 includes a hydraulic cylinder 41 fixed on the periphery of the fixed sleeve 2 and a connecting piece 42 fixed on the bottoms of two ends of the cross beam 3, the output top end of the hydraulic cylinder 41 is fixedly connected with the corresponding connecting piece 42, and when in use, the cross beam 3 and the hydraulic cylinder 41 can be connected and fixed through the arrangement of the connecting piece 42, so that the height of the arc-shaped supporting plate 8 on the cross beam 3 can be quickly adjusted, and the lifting assembly can be suitable for domestic animals of different sizes.
Referring to fig. 1 and 2, both ends of the movable frame 5 are respectively slidably sleeved on the periphery of the corresponding cross beam 3, one end top of the movable frame 5 is in threaded connection with a fastening bolt 11, the bottom end of the fastening bolt 11 extends to the inner side of the movable frame 5 and is abutted to the periphery of the cross beam 3, and when in use, the position of the movable frame 5 can be quickly fixed after being adjusted through the arrangement of the fastening bolt 11, so that the stability of the movable frame is improved.
Referring to fig. 5, the adjusting assembly 6 includes two bearing seats 61 fixed on the top of the moving frame 5 and a stepping motor 62 fixedly installed on the other end of the cross beam 3, a screw rod 63 is rotatably connected between the two bearing seats 61, one end of the screw rod 63 is in transmission connection with an output shaft of the stepping motor 62 through a coupling, and when in use, through the arrangement of the stepping motor 62, the screw rod 63 can be rotated, and the arc-shaped supporting plates 8 on the two moving rods 7 are driven to perform position adjustment, so that the abdomen of the livestock can be supported and fixed.
Referring to fig. 5, threaded holes are formed in the top side surfaces of the two moving rods 7, the threads of the two threaded holes are opposite in rotation direction, the moving rods 7 are connected with the periphery of the screw rod 63 through the threaded holes, when the screw rod 63 rotates, the two moving rods 7 drive the corresponding arc-shaped supporting plates 8 to move oppositely or reversely through the arrangement of the two threaded holes opposite in rotation direction.
Referring to fig. 5, a limiting hole 51 is formed in the top surface of the moving frame 5, guide rods 52 are fixedly connected between inner walls of two ends of the limiting hole 51, the moving rods 7 are slidably sleeved on the peripheries of the guide rods 52, and when the moving frame is used, the guide rods 52 can guide the moving rods 7 and prevent position deviation.
Referring to fig. 6, the auxiliary pressing mechanism 9 includes an electric push rod 91 fixedly mounted on one side of the moving rod 7, and an output end of the electric push rod 91 extends to the inner side of the top of the arc-shaped supporting plate 8 and is fixedly connected with an auxiliary pressing plate 92, when the auxiliary pressing mechanism is used, the auxiliary pressing plate 92 can be driven to press two sides of the back of a livestock through the arrangement of the electric push rod 91, an auxiliary fixing effect is achieved, the fixing stability of the livestock is further improved, and the efficiency of the anesthesia work is prevented from being influenced due to the disorder of the livestock.
When in use: the livestock is guided to the bottom plate 1, then the arc-shaped supporting plates 8 on the cross beam 3 are subjected to height adjustment through the hydraulic cylinder 41, so that the livestock can be kept high with the abdomen of the livestock, the mode can be suitable for the livestock with different sizes, the applicability of the livestock is greatly improved, meanwhile, through the arrangement of the stepping motor 62, the screw rod 63 can be rotated, the arc-shaped supporting plates 8 on the two moving rods 7 are driven to carry out position adjustment, the inner sides of the arc-shaped supporting plates 8 can support and fix the two sides and the bottom of the abdomen of the livestock, the electric push rod 91 can be used for driving the auxiliary pressing plates 92 to extrude the two sides of the back of the livestock, the auxiliary fixing effect can be achieved, the stability of the livestock fixing is further improved, and the efficiency of anesthesia work is prevented from being influenced by the disorder of the livestock.
